Ylva Carlsson is a scholar working on Pediatrics, Perinatology and Child Health, Obstetrics and Gynecology and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health. According to data from OpenAlex, Ylva Carlsson has authored 42 papers receiving a total of 576 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 21 papers in Pediatrics, Perinatology and Child Health, 18 papers in Obstetrics and Gynecology and 10 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health. Recurrent topics in Ylva Carlsson's work include Neonatal and fetal brain pathology (9 papers), Maternal and Perinatal Health Interventions (9 papers) and Pregnancy and preeclampsia studies (7 papers). Ylva Carlsson is often cited by papers focused on Neonatal and fetal brain pathology (9 papers), Maternal and Perinatal Health Interventions (9 papers) and Pregnancy and preeclampsia studies (7 papers). Ylva Carlsson collaborates with scholars based in Sweden, United Kingdom and France. Ylva Carlsson's co-authors include Henrik Hagberg, Xiaoyang Wang, Carina Mallard, Changlian Zhu, Catherine I. Rousset, Étienne Jacotot, Leslie Schwendimann, Michele Sterling, Pierre Gressèns and Gwendolen Jull and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Neuroscience, S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ología and PLoS ONE.
